Roses are Red

This lesson was written for PSP 9 but can be
done in any other version of PSP.
This tutorial assumes you have a basic working knowledge of PSP.

Open the rose tube, duplicate and close original.
Let's begin
1) From your rose tube
choose a light foreground colour (#F0BABA) and a dark background
colour (#C60F24).
2) Open a new transparent
image 400 X 400 pixels. Flood fill
with your background colour (dark).
3) Layers - Load/Save
Mask - Load Mask from
Disk. Find the mask !10emask.PspMask (One of the
first ones in your list).
Settings: Create mask from: Source luminance; Orientation: Fit
to canvas; Options: Invert transparency; Hide all mask.
Click Load.
4) Selections - From Mask.
5) Effects - 3-D effects - Inner Bevel - Choose
the Metallic Preset. See image.

6) Layers - Delete. Answer yes to the
pop-up question
"Would you like this layer merged into the layer below it?"
7) Selections - Select None.
8) Layers - Duplicate. Image - Rotate-
Free Rotate -Rotate this layer 45 degrees Left.
Make sure All Layers is
not checked.
9) Layers - Merge - Merge Group
10) Layers - New Raster layer - Flood fill with
foreground colour (Light colour).
Adjust - Add/Remove Noise - Add
Noise - Use following settings: Gaussion; Noise: 27; Monochrome
Checked.
11) In your layer palette drag this layer to the
bottom and close it by clicking on the eye.
12) In your layer palette click on Group-Raster layer
1.
13) With your Magic Wand - settings: Mode: Add
(Shift); Match mode: RGB Value; Tolerance: 0 (null); Feather:
0 (null). Select outer rectangles of the mask image. See
Image.

14) Layers - New Raster Layer. Selections
- Modify - Expand by 3. Flood fill
these selections with your foreground colour.
15) Effects - Texture Effects - Blinds. With
the following settings: Width: 10; Opacity: 75; Color:
background colour; Horizontal: not checked; Light
from left/top: checked. Close this layer by clicking on the eye.
16) In your layer palette click on your Group -
Raster layer1 again.
17) Layers - New Raster Layer. Selections
- Invert. Flood fill this layer with your background colour.
18) Effects - Texture Effects - Blinds. With
the following settings: Width: 10; Opacity: 75; Color:
foreground colour; Horizontal: not checked; Light
from left/top: checked.
19) Selections - Select None.
20) In your layer palette click on the top Raster
layer. Open this layer by clicking on the eye. Layers -
Merge - Merge Down.
21) Effects - Edge Effects - Enhance. In your
layer palette set layer opacity to 55. Again close this
layer by clicking on the eye.
22) In your layer palette click on your Group -
Raster Layer 1 layer again.
23) With your Magic Wand click in
the middle circle of your image.
24) Selections - Modify - Contract
by 5. Layers - New Raster Layer. Move
this layer to the top.
Now we will get our centre image ready.
25) Go to your Rose tube image. Layers
- Duplicate.
26) Image - Resize with the following settings. Width/Height:
75%; Resampling using: Bicubic; Resize all layers NOT checked.
27) Effects - Edge Effects - Enhance.
28) In your layer palette click on the bottom raster
layer.
29) Effects - Art Media Effects - Pencil
with the following settings: Luminance: 137; Blur: 7; Color:
Background Colour; Intensity: 70.
30) Repeat step 29.
31) Layers - Merge - Merge Visible. Edit
- Copy.
Back to your mask image.
32) Paste- Paste into selection.
Selections - Select None. In your layer palette make all layers
visible.
33) Image - Add Border - symmetric, 5 pixels
- Colour - white.
34) With your Magic Wand, standard settings, select
your border and Flood fill with your background colour.
35) Effects - 3D Effects - Inner Bevel -
Preset Round. See Image.

36) Selections - Select None
37) Image - Add Border - symmetric, 25 pixels
- Colour
- White
38) With your Magic Wand select your border and
Flood fill with your background colour.
39) Effect - Reflection Effects - Kaleidoscope
with the following settings. See image

40) Selections - Select None
41) Image - Add Border - symmetric, 5 pixels -
Colour - white.
42) With your Magic Wand select your border and
Flood fill with your background colour.
43) Effects - 3D Effects - Inner Bevel -
Preset Round with the colour set to your foreground colour.
44) Selections - Select None
45) Layers - New Raster Layer. Add
your watermark. Optional.
46) To save your image File - Export - JPEG optimizer.
